The 2nd Annual Africa’s Greatest Bakers Awards South Africa Returns to Celebrate Baking Excellence in Katlehong

Johannesburg, South Africa – The aroma of passion, creativity, and excellence in baking will once again fill the air as the 2nd Annual Africa’s Greatest Bakers Awards returns to Katlehong, Johannesburg. This highly anticipated event will honour and celebrate the remarkable individuals and businesses shaping the baking industry across the continent.

Following the success of its inaugural edition, the Awards continue to spotlight bakers who combine innovation, skill, and community impact in their craft. The platform not only recognizes outstanding talent but also inspires the next generation of bakers to pursue excellence.

Last year’s winners set the benchmark for what it means to be a leader in Africa’s baking industry:

  • Rising Star: Nombulelo Maisa – Sweet Bundt

  • Bakery Philanthropy: Khensani Peters – Ntshovelo Cakes

  • Bakery Distributors: Edna Baker – Bake A Ton

  • Academy of Excellence: Mduduzi Sisco Ndhlovu – Sisco Solutions and Training

  • Emerging Game Changer: Sibahle Khumalo – Sweet Slice


“The Africa’s Greatest Bakers Awards are more than just a celebration of bread, cakes, and pastries. They are about honouring the people who pour love, culture, and innovation into their ovens, and who continue to uplift communities through their passion for baking,” said the organization spearheading the Awards.


Event Details: Katlehong, Johannesburg 28 October 2025 2PM

About the Africa’s Greatest Bakers Awards

The Africa’s Greatest Bakers Awards is an annual celebration dedicated to recognizing and empowering bakers across the continent. The Awards highlight innovation, creativity, and impact within the baking industry, while fostering growth, networking, and knowledge sharing for professionals and entrepreneurs alike.
